Prussia, Kingdom. A Miniature Portrait Of An Officer, C.1860 Auction Archive Commanding Officer of the 14(Brustbild). A miniature portrait of an unidentified Prussian officer, with a hand painted image depicting the subject in uniform, wearing a breast star of the Order of the Red Eagle, set in a silver frame with a suspension loop, unmarked, measuring 32 mm (w) x 50 mm (h), in extremely fine condition.
